Step Up And Be Counted: ANN Looks To The Past... And The Future

OK kids... this is your last chance to weigh in on all that was 2007. Among the most avidly read special issues of our year are ANN's Year-End Wrap-Up and New Year's Expectations and Prognostications.

Each year we wrap up the 'year that was' on December 31st... in terms of the top stories, people and issues that made the year so memorable and remarkable.

We cover a lot of ground in those issues, we name the Top Ten News Stories of the year, The Top Ten Newsmakers, we say goodbye to the folks that left us over the year, we talk about stories that fizzled or surprised, we have a little fun with some of the weirder items of the year and (best of all!) we name the best airplanes(s) of the year.

The very next day (New Year's day) we look ahead... at the problems we expect, the stories that may become prominent, the products that are emerging, and all manner of topics that we think will have an impact on the year ahead... and 2008 promises to be a doozy.
